These safety measures aim to ensure that autonomous vehicles are safe for users, passengers, and … WebNov 18, 2024 · The concept of self-driving cars has been around since the 1920s. Houdina Radio Control designed a radio-controlled car capable of navigating New York City streets in 1925. In the 1930s, Norman Bel Geddes proposed radio-controlled cars powered via electromagnetic fields contained in the roads as an alternative to human drivers.
